The White Mountain Independent, Show Low, Arizona 11/27/2009 Judith "Judy" Ann Chavez, 68, of Show Low died Sunday, Nov. 22, 2009, at a Phoenix hospital. She was born Feb. 1, 1941, at Cape Girardeau, Mo., the daughter of James and Hattie (Hussery) Gibbons. She lived with her family at Witt and Nokomis, Ill., before moving to Chicago. They moved to California in 1952 and she graduated from Loretto High School in 1959. She was married to Art Chavez July 18, 1964, at Alhambra, Calif. Following their marriage, the couple lived in Monterey Park, Pico Rivera and Santa Fe Springs, Calif. She was employed by the Archdiocese for three years, the City of Alhambra for two years and the City of Santa Fe Springs for 34 years from where she retired in 1997. She came to Show Low in 2001. She was a member and past president of the Soroptimists for 20 years. She enjoyed computers, reading science fiction, traveling, shooting and cooking. She was a member of Saint Rita Catholic Church. Survivors include her husband, Art, brother David Gibbons of Portland, Ore., and many cousins. A rosary will be recited at 5 p.m. Friday, Nov. 27, at Saint Rita Catholic Church. A Mass will be celebrated by Father Joe Blonski at 10 a.m. Saturday, Nov. 28, at Saint Rita Catholic Church. Arrangements are under the direction of Black's Mortuary of Show Low.
